What is an ÖSD Certificate?
The ÖSD is an internationally acknowledged evaluation and evaluation system for German as a Foreign Language (DaF) and German as a Second Language (DaZ). Its evaluations represent the levels of the Common European Framework of Reference for Languages (CEFR), ranging from A1 (Beginner) to C2 (Mastery).
Because ÖSD certificates are utilized for main purposes-- such as looking for Austrian citizenship or enrolling in medical residencies-- the value of their credibility can not be overstated.

How to Verify an ÖSD Certificate Online
The most effective and trustworthy way to verify the authenticity of an ÖSD certificate is through the main ÖSD online verification website. This tool enables 3rd parties to validate the information of a certificate against the central database managed by the ÖSD head office in Vienna.
Step-by-Step Guide to Online Verification
- Access the Official Portal: Visit the official ÖSD website (osd.at) and navigate to the "Online-Check" or "Certificate Verification" area.
- Collect Certificate Details: To carry out a search, the verifier needs specific data located on the physical or digital certificate.
- Input the Data: Enter the needed fields precisely as they appear on the file. Even a small typo can cause a "result not discovered" mistake.
- Validate the Result: If the certificate stands, the system will display the candidate's information, the exam level, and the date of issue.

Physical Security Features of ÖSD Certificates
While the digital check is the "gold requirement," physical certificates provided by the ÖSD also contain a number of security functions developed to discourage tampering. When analyzing a physical file, stakeholders ought to try to find the following:
- Official Stamp and Signature: Every certificate must bear the initial stamp of the certified examination center and the signature of the licensed examiner.
- Security Paper: Official certificates are printed on specialized paper that is hard to reproduce with standard workplace printers.
- Watermarks and Background Patterns: Many variations of the certificate consist of complex guilloche patterns (complex waves) that are tough to scan and reproduce plainly.
- Special Certificate ID: The "Diplomnummer" is unique to every single exam taker and is the main secret for database confirmation.
- QR Codes: Newer variations of ÖSD certificates typically feature a QR code that, when scanned, redirects the user directly to the official verification page with the information pre-filled.
Common Challenges in the Verification Process
Periodically, a verification attempt might return no outcomes. This does not constantly indicate scams; there are several technical and administrative reasons why a certificate may not instantly appear in the system.
Factors for Verification Failures:
- Data Entry Errors: The most typical cause is a typo in the certificate number or the misspelling of a name.
- Processing Time: It can take several weeks after an exam for the results to be submitted into the central international database from the local screening centers.
- Tradition Certificates: Very old certificates (issued decades ago) may not be digitised in the current online portal and may need manual verification through the ÖSD head office.
- Center Licensing: If an exam was taken at a center that was not officially accredited at the time, the certificate will not be legitimate.

Regularly Asked Questions (FAQ)
1. The length of time is an ÖSD certificate valid?
Usually, ÖSD certificates stand indefinitely. However, many institutions (especially universities and immigration workplaces) need that a certificate be no older than two years to guarantee the prospect's language skills are still current.
2. Can I validate a certificate utilizing just the prospect's name?
No. To protect the privacy of the candidates and abide by GDPR guidelines, you should have the special certificate number (Diplomnummer) to perform a verification.
3. Exists a cost for verifying an ÖSD certificate?
The online confirmation service supplied by the official ÖSD site is usually totally free of charge for institutions and people.
4. What should I do if the certificate looks edited?
Digital adjustment (Photoshopping) of certificates is a recognized concern. If there are inconsistent typefaces, blurred lines around text, or if the online verification does not match the paper copy, the file should be turned down and reported to the issuing body.
5. Are digital ÖSD certificates as valid as paper ones?
Since the transition to more digital procedures, ÖSD supplies digital variations of outcomes. These are similarly valid, offered they can be confirmed through the authorities database or contain a verifiable digital signature.
